Drive Sober or Get Pulled Over Campaign Has More Officers Ready To Pull You Over

By Michael Nichols
Categories: Drunk-Driving, OWI

If you are traveling or tailgating for Michigan State’s first football game over the Labor Day weekend, be aware that extra patrol cars are ready to pull over anyone whose driving appears to be impaired.   Michigan State Police and other local law enforcement agencies are dedicating extra patrols in at least 20 Michigan counties this weekend.
